In 1979, the Illinois General Assembly passed a measure requiring that the Pledge of Allegiance be recited each school day in public elementary schools, a rule that was challenged about a decade later. Subsequent challenges to the pledge have often focused on the words under God, which were added to the pledge by Congress in 1954. A 1943 US Supreme Court decision, West Virginia v. Barnett stipulated that no school or government could compel anyone to take an oath of office or salute the flag. The Jehovahs Witnesses claimed the Boards resolution was an unconstitutional denial of their religious freedom and freedom of speech and also claimed that the resolution was invalid under the due process and equal protection clauses of the Fourteenth Amendment to the U.S. Constitution. In 2004, an atheist parent brought an action against a California pledge requirement, claiming that the inclusion of the words under God in the pledge made the requirement that teachers lead the pledge a violation of his daughters rights under the First Amendments establishment and free exercise clause.
